智能合约开源怎么看

1、智能合约开源怎么看

随着区块链技术的快速发展,智能合约成为了一个备受关注的话题。智能合约是一种基于区块链技术的自动执行合约,它能够在没有第三方干预的情况下,确保合约的执行和交易的安全性。而智能合约的开源性也成为了人们关注的焦点。

智能合约的开源性意味着其源代码对外公开,任何人都可以查看、修改和使用。这种开放的态度在区块链领域非常重要,它能够促进技术的创新和发展。开源的智能合约可以吸引更多的开发者参与其中,共同完善和改进合约的功能和性能。这种合作共享的精神有助于构建一个更加健康和繁荣的区块链生态系统。

智能合约的开源性还能够提高合约的安全性。通过公开源代码,人们可以对合约进行全面的审查和测试,从而发现潜在的漏洞和安全隐患。开源还能够增加合约的透明度,使得合约的执行过程更加可信和可靠。这对于保护用户的权益和维护市场的秩序非常重要。

智能合约的开源性也存在一些问题和挑战。开源意味着合约的源代码对所有人都是可见的,这可能会导致知识产权的泄露和侵权问题。在开源智能合约的过程中,需要加强知识产权的保护措施,确保开发者的创造成果得到合理的保护。

开源智能合约也面临着安全性的挑战。虽然开源可以增加合约的审查和测试,但也意味着黑客可以更容易地找到漏洞和攻击合约。在开源智能合约的设计和开发过程中,需要注重安全性的考虑,采取相应的安全措施,防止合约被恶意攻击。

智能合约的开源性是区块链技术发展的重要推动力之一。开源可以促进合约的创新和改进,提高合约的安全性和可靠性。开源也需要解决知识产权和安全性等问题。只有在合理保护知识产权和加强安全性的前提下,智能合约的开源才能够真正发挥其价值,推动区块链技术的进一步发展。

2、智能合约dapp开源代码在哪里查询

智能合约(Smart Contract)是一种基于区块链技术的自动化合约。它能够在没有第三方干预的情况下执行和管理合约中的交易和条件。智能合约的出现使得合约的执行更加透明、高效和安全。

在开发智能合约的过程中,开发者通常需要查询已有的开源代码,以便了解已有的解决方案和最佳实践。那么,我们应该如何查询智能合约dapp的开源代码呢?

我们可以通过搜索引擎来查询相关的开源代码。百度搜索引擎是国内最常用的搜索引擎之一,我们可以在百度上输入相关的关键词进行搜索。为了避免重复性高的搜索结果,我们可以尝试使用一些特殊的关键词或者进行更加具体的搜索。

我们可以参考一些知名的开源代码平台,如GitHub、GitLab等。这些平台汇集了全球开发者的智慧和贡献,我们可以在这些平台上搜索到大量的智能合约dapp的开源代码。在搜索过程中,我们可以根据项目的星级、关注度和更新频率等指标来选择合适的开源代码。

我们还可以参考一些知名的智能合约dapp开发者社区和论坛。这些社区和论坛汇聚了大量的开发者和技术爱好者,他们会分享自己的开源代码和经验。通过参与这些社区和论坛的讨论和交流,我们可以更加深入地了解智能合约dapp的开发和相关的开源代码。

我们还可以参考一些专业的智能合约dapp开发教程和书籍。这些教程和书籍会介绍一些常用的智能合约dapp开源代码,并给出相应的解释和示例。通过学习这些教程和书籍,我们可以更加系统地了解智能合约dapp的开发和相关的开源代码。

查询智能合约dapp的开源代码可以通过搜索引擎、开源代码平台、开发者社区和论坛以及专业教程和书籍来进行。通过这些渠道,我们可以找到大量的智能合约dapp开源代码,并借鉴和学习其中的优秀实践。我们也可以通过自己的实践和创新来贡献自己的开源代码,推动智能合约dapp的发展和应用。